United States troops receive whole blood from home in Pacific Theater. An animated map shows boxes of blood flown from San Francisco to Pearl Harbor, Guam, and Leyte. Vehicles parked outside a Red Cross center. A woman donates blood. A nurse sits near her. Blood is kept in portable refrigerators. 'Human blood' written on the boxes. Plane lands in Pearl Harbor, Hawaii. The boxes are unloaded. The crew loads the boxes onto another plane. The boxes arrive in planes Guam. The blood boxes arrive at Base Hospital and are kept in refrigerators. Wounded soldier receives blood in Leyte, Philippines. (World War II period).
A short U.S. Army feature entitled,"Black Widow" AND "Jato." Introduction is overlayed on map of Europe. Opening sequence features P-61 Black Widows of the 422nd Night Fighter Squadron, stationed at Florennes/Juzaine (A-78), Belgium, during World War 2, Some of the aircraft are identifiable: P-61A 42-5577 (later nicknamed "Tactless Texan") and "Wandering Wench" (P-61A 42-5590). Narrator states their mission is to intercept German "flying bombs." Mixed footage of P-61s at various places and times, includes some with D-Day invasion stripes. Separate JATO-related footage features USN personnel fitting jet-assisted takeoff bottles on a Grumman F6F-3, possibly at NAS Patuxent River facility, Maryland. Later sequences show a JATO takeoffs by a Douglas SBD, and an F6F-3; and normal takeoff by a Grumman TBF, and a JATO takeoff by a Grumman F4F.
Animated map of India and Burma shows locations Myitkyina and Bhamo during World War II. Pontoons are hauled by trailer trucks along the Burma Road. The transport hampered as semi-trailers wide to cross the roads easily. Chinese troops bring pontoons by train. Chinese troops build a bridge over the Irrawaddy River. Construction work in progress. United States troops work.
United States tanks advance in Burma during World War II. Soldiers on tanks. United States troops and Chinese troops advance in Burma. U.S. troops walk through a wooded area. Soldiers and war dogs patrol in the forest area for retreating Japanese troops. Soldiers feed dogs with food. Dogs eating from soldiers' helmets serving as makeshift bowls. Troops near a Buddhist temple and a river. Troops with donkeys cross a flimsy makeshift bridge over water.
A map of China shows Liuchow in World War II. Chinese refugees and troops travel on roads from Liuchow. Chinese refugees eat food in a village. The refugees wander through the villages. Mass evacuation of refugees. Several children sit in a hand lorry. The wounded are treated.
A map of Europe. 1st United States Army tanks advance in Duren, Germany. 2nd Army troops fire artillery shells in Sarreguemines, France. 7th Army in Strasboug captures small towns. U.S. Mine Exploders on road. Troops on field. German civilians evacuated. Wounded prisoners carried on stretchers. The U.S. troops firing. Smoke due to explosion. Men observe through binoculars. (World War II period).
